Atrax Group’s decades-long business relationship with China has been recognised with a category award and the supreme award, at the recent 2024 Yili Group New Zealand-China Trade Association (NZCTA) China Business Awards gala dinner in Auckland.

Atrax Group won the Comvita Award for Innovation in Business between China and New Zealand. It was also crowned with the Supreme Winner Award.

Kevin Maurice, Atrax Group’s founder and managing director, says the awards crown more than three decades of doing business in China and with Chinese partners.

“We have been doing business in and with China for over 34 years. Atrax manufactures and supplies baggage and cargo scales, and weighing, measuring and control equipment for international and domestic airport and logistics clients around the world. Our business relationship with China is crucial to our global operation.

“Today, our scales and systems are used every day in airports in over 160 countries and territories, including airports in all four of China’s Municipalities, and all except one of its Provinces. We have a regional sales and support office in Shanghai, and we manufacture and source product in Guangdong.

“It takes an entire team, and partners, to build a successful business – and these awards pay tribute to the consistent hard work and continued dedication to maintaining and further developing a solid, productive and mutually beneficial relationship with our Chinese counterparts,” Maurice said.

The NZCTA China Business Awards are held every two years to recognise the efforts of companies doing business between New Zealand and China.

About Atrax Group

New Zealand-owned Atrax Group is the largest manufacturer of industrial scales and supporting software solutions in the Southern Hemisphere. For over 35 years, Atrax has been a world leader in the design, manufacture, integration and support of industrial weighing, measurement and related control systems for the airport and logistics industries. Over 800 airports and more than three million people in over 160 countries and territories use Atrax products and systems every day.

The Weightrax division of Atrax Group is a leading manufacturer, supplier and integrator of industrial weighing scales, systems and automation equipment for the transport and logistics industries.

Weightrax provides industrial weighing and control systems hardware, software, calibration and services to the New Zealand and Australian markets. Within the transport and logistics industries, focus is on the waste management and quarry & mining sectors, ports, and agriculture. Around 50% of New Zealand Councils use Weightrax.

In 2023, Atrax Group expanded into the South Island of New Zealand following a merger with specialist weighing and scale products company MacWay Scales. Alongside offering industrial weighing and scale products, custom build solutions, repair service contracts, and accredited trade calibrations that complement our core offerings, MacWay, now trading as Atrax South Island Limited, specialises in supplying and supporting marine motion-compensated scales and processing equipment for the fishing and food industries.

Atrax Group’s worldwide head office is in Auckland, New Zealand. The Atrax South Island branch office and support centre is based in Rolleston. Internationally, Atrax Group has a branch office in Kuala Lumpur in Malaysia, and a presence in Melbourne, Australia, and Shanghai, China.
